I tried using CM7, but found it to be a problem.
I reverted back to stock sense ROM with netarchy kernal.
The problem I now have is that:
it takes way longer to boot up homescreen icons,
wifi keeps intermittantly cutting out, yet 4G keeps cutting on. No 4G in my area so useless.
Also LPP...